Arkite offers you the ultimate operator guidance technology. Through augmented reality, the system projects real-time work instructions on the operator’s workbench that lead him step by step through the assembly process. The Arkite 3D sensor validates the actions that are executed. When the operator is about to make an error, he gets an alert from the system and the progress of the assembly process is immediately stopped. In this way, costly mistakes can be avoided.

You might think that for the most experienced employees, the instructions provided by our system slows them down, rather than helping them. This is countered by our Experience Level feature. This allows you to configure the system in such a way the assembly will proceed faster and with less instructions for more experienced operators. The experience level can be selected manually, but it can also be calculated by the Arkite software itself. When the system notices the number of errors going down and the speed of execution increasing, it will automatically adapt the operator’s experience level for that particular part of the assembly.
